Depreciation Rate
The rate at which an asset is depreciated over a specified period, often expressed as a percentage of its original cost.
Revaluation
The process of adjusting the book value of an asset or liability to reflect its current fair market value.
Prospective Depreciation
Depreciation calculated from the current period forward, taking into account changes in asset value or estimated useful life.
Economic Benefits
Future returns or advantages from owning an asset or from a transaction.
